Market Analytics: Olefins Feedstocks - 2025

Market Analytics: Olefins Feedstocks - 2025 provides a detailed analysis of the regional feedstock requirements for olefin production - ethylene, propylene and butadiene - including forecasts to 2050. Feedstocks include naphtha, methanol, ethanol, ethane, propane, butane, and gas oil. In addition, this report now includes discussion and forecasts of the development of recycled 'plastic oil' as a cracker feedstock.

Biorenewable Insights: Biomethane (2025 Program)

​This report is a techno-economic analysis of available technologies for the production of pipeline quality biomethane (renewable natural gas). Major technologies covered at the cost of production level include biogas upgrading (via anaerobic digestion or landfill gas collection), SNG, CO2 reforming, and microbial electrosynthesis. Regions covered are the United States, China, Brazil, and Western Europe. Carbon intensity of these routes is compared and capacity maps for key regions are also included.
